About The Position

Under general supervision, employs a broad knowledge of principles, practices, and procedures in a particular field of specialization to plan, coordinate, and conduct research. Plans, coordinates, and conducts scientific research requiring judgment in the independent evaluation, selection, and substantial adaptation and modification of standard scientific techniques. Applies an analytical approach to the solution of a wide variety of problems, or applies specialized techniques or ingenuity in selecting and evaluating approaches to unforeseen or novel problems. Demonstrates and applies thorough understanding of scientific methods, research protocols, assessment instruments, and data interpretation. Designs, performs, and/or oversees experiments and data collection to ensure data integrity, quality control, and protocol compliance. Collects, analyzes, and interprets data; prepares statistical and narrative reports and/or graphs, as appropriate to the specific position; prepares manuscripts for publication; presents research results to scientific conferences and other groups. Independently performs most research assignments with instructions as to the general results expected; receives guidance on unusual or complex problems. Ensures proper care in the use and maintenance of equipment and supplies; promotes continuous improvement of workplace safety and environmental practices. Maintains currency of knowledge with respect to relevant state-of-the-art technology, equipment, and/or systems. Serves as principal investigator, as appropriate, on sub-projects of complexities consistent with above criteria. May lead, guide, and train staff/student employees, interns, and/or volunteers performing related work; may participate in the recruitment of volunteers, as appropriate to the area of operation. Performs miscellaneous job-related duties as assigned.
